Roof Damage Inspection Price Ranges

Typical costs for roof damage inspections can vary based on project scope and location. The price range generally falls between:

$150 - $500 for standard inspections, and $500 - $1,500 for more comprehensive assessments.

Project Type Typical Range
Visual Roof Inspection $150 - $300
Drone Inspection $200 - $500
Thermal Imaging Inspection $400 - $1,000
Detailed Roof Evaluation $300 - $1,000
Post-Storm Damage Inspection $200 - $700
Insurance Claim Inspection $150 - $500

What affects the cost of a roof damage inspection

Several factors can influence the overall expense of inspecting roof damage. Understanding these elements can help in assessing potential costs and comparing options effectively.

  • Materials and roof type: Different roofing materials and designs may require specialized inspection techniques or tools.
  • Size and scope of the roof: Larger or more complex roof structures typically require more time and effort to inspect thoroughly.
  • Labor complexity: Difficult-to-access areas or roofs with intricate features can increase inspection difficulty and cost.
  • Permitting requirements: Some inspections may need permits or adherence to specific regulations, affecting overall expenses.
  • Additional services or extras: Extra assessments, detailed reports, or follow-up inspections can add to the total cost.
Scope/Size Typical Range
Small area (e.g., single roof section) $200 - $400
Moderate area (e.g., multiple sections) $400 - $800
Large area (e.g., entire roof) $800 - $1,500
Extensive damage assessment $1,500 - $3,000

This range provides a general overview of typical costs associated with roof damage inspections based on scope and size.
